Websecondary compounds high in carbon through photosynthesis. However, for those metabolites high in limiting compounds, like nitrogen in alkaloids, secondary metabolism can compete with primary pathways, such as protein biosynthesis. Allocation of nutrients and carbon to growth and differentiation is a physiological trade-off.
